Parking will be free across most public spaces in Dubai during the Eid Al Adha holiday.
All paid zones, except for multi-level terminals, will be free to use from Tuesday, June 27 to Friday, June 30, the Roads and Transport Authority (RTA) announced.
Motorists will have to feed the meters again from Saturday, July 1.
Public transport timings will also be adjusted during Eid Al Adha.
Dubai Metro will operate from 05:00 am to 01:00 am (on the following day) on June 23-24, June 26-30 and July 1. It will run from 08:00 am to 01:00 am (on the following day) on June 25 and July 2.
The Tram will run from 06:00 am to 01:00 am (on the following day) on June 23-24, June 26-30 and July 1. It will function from 09:00 am to 01:00 am (on the following day) on June 25 and July 2.
Public buses within Dubai will operate: Monday to Thursday from 04:30 am to 12:30 am (on the following day), Friday from 05:00 am to 01:00 am (on the following day), and Saturday and Sunday from 06:00 am to 01:00 am (on the following day).
Inter-city bus routes currently operating, are: (E16) from Al Sabkha to Hatta, (E100) from Al Ghubaiba to Abu Dhabi, (E101) from Ibn Battuta to Abu Dhabi, (E102) from Ibn Battuta to Al Mussafah, (E201) from Al Ghubaiba To Al Ain, (E303) from the Union Station to Al Jubail in Sharjah, (E306) from Al Ghubaiba to Al Jubail in Sharjah, (E307) from City Centre Deira to Al Jubail in Sharjah, (E307A) from Abu Hail to Al Jubail in Sharjah, (E315) from Etisalat Station to Muwaileh in Sharjah, (E400) from the Union Station to Ajman, (E411) from the Etisalat Station to Ajman and (E700) from the Union Station to Fujairah.
Water Bus operations are as follows: Dubai Marina (BM1) Marina Walk (and vice versa) from 12:00 pm to 12:11 am (on the following day), Marina Promenade - Marina Mall (and vice versa) from 04:11 pm to 11:17 pm, Marina Terrace - Marina Walk (and vice versa) from 04:08 pm to 11:16 pm, and Full Line 04:08 pm to 10:56 pm.
Water Taxi operations are as follows: Marina Mall – Bluewaters (BM3) from 04:00 pm to 11:40 pm on demand from 03:00 pm to 11:00 pm. The customers have to make a prior booking
Abra timings are: Dubai Old Souq - Baniyas (CR3) from 10:00 am - 11:20 pm, Al Fahidi - Sabkha (CR4) from 10:00 am - 11:25 pm, Al Fahidi - Deira Old Souq (CR5) from: 10:00 am - 11:25 pm, Baniyas - Seef (CR6) from: 10:00 am - 11:57 pm, Dubai Festival City - Dubai Creek Harbor (CR9) from: 04:00 pm - 11:20 pm, Al Jaddaf - Dubai Festival City (BM2) from: 08:00 am - 11:30 pm, Dubai Old Souq – Al Marfa Souq (CR12) from: 04:20 pm - 10:50 pm, Deira Old Souq – Al Marfa Souq (CR13) from 04:05 pm to 10:35 pm, and the tourist service from the Sheikh Zayed Road Station (TR6) from 04:00 pm to 10:15 pm.
Dubai Ferry timings: Al Ghubaiba - Dubai Water Canal (FR1) at 01:00 pm to 06:00 pm, Dubai Water Canal - Al Ghubaiba (FR1) at 02:20 pm to 07:20 pm, Dubai Water Canal – Bluewaters (FR2) at 01:50 pm and 06:50 pm, Bluewaters – Marina Mall (FR2) at 02:50 pm to 07:50 pm, Marina Mall – Bluewaters (FR2) at 01:00 pm to 06:00 pm, Bluewaters – Dubai Water Canal (FR2) at 01:15 pm to 06:15 pm, and the tourist service from Marina Mall (FR4) at 11:30 am to 04:30 pm, and Al Marfa Souq – Al Ghubaiba (CR10) at 06:15 pm to 09:45 pm.
All service-provider centres (technical testing of vehicles) and Customers Happiness Centres will be closed from June 27 to June 30. The technical testing will resume on June 30, and halls will reopen on July 1. Meanwhile, Al-Kifaf Happiness Centre will remain open 24/7, and the Smart Customers Happiness Centres at Umm Ramool, Deira, Al Barsha, and RTA Head Office will run 24/7.
